Quote:
Originally Posted by TEKNOSYS View Post
How do I fix a dented tip? I bought a used TBE system from someone on these forums, and the tip was bent. I don't know if it happened in shipping or what? Is there anything I can do to fix it? It's a BPM GT Series and it sounds sick! I got a good deal on it, but the dent is killing me!

I realize this is a bit old but in the market for a TBE so I was viewing the thread. There is a tool called a tailipipe expander used for cheap DIY exhaust building. You can rent it at Advance Auto Parts (put cash deposit down, return within 30 days undamaged they give you all your money back) it is part of their DIY exhaust rental tool kit.

I would not attempt to expand the tip, but some gentle use of the expander will get you a lot closer to original. I've done this on a couple tips, usually dented at the bottom from impact on a steep driveway.
